CORI stands for Criminal Offender Record Information. It is provided to public schools in Massachusetts at no charge by the Commonwealth of Massachusetts Criminal History Systems Board. All volunteers (and staff members) who work with our students must have a CORI check performed before they volunteer in any capacity. CORI information may not be shared between agencies, so even if you have had a CORI at another Attleboro school, you must have a separate CORI check done by Brennan. To perform a CORI check, you must go to Brennan's main office and complete a CORI Request Form and sign a waiver giving Brennan permission to obtain your CORI. An official government-issued photo ID (such as driver’s license or passport) is also required. Copies of forms cannot be filled out at home and sent in. |
